"Cater Andrews kept a dream that one day he would see published a definitive work that would tell the world the real story of the seals and the sealers. To this end he laboured incessantly taking every spare minute from his official duties at Memorial University that his health and strength would allow to collect and compile the voluminous materials upon which his books would be based. Regrettably his health failed but his collection was passed to the University. As it was catalogued it became apparent that it contained a remarkable aggregation of photos depicting virtually every phase and aspect of the seal fishery. It was determined that this fascinating pictorial record must by published. This volume is the result." - Foreword. Unmarked with average wear. Binding intact. USA: University of Utah Press. Very Good. 1991. First Edition. Paperback. 0774805684 . "In 1871 R.M. Rylatt a former sergeant of His Majesty's Royal Engineers embarked on a new career as an agent of the Canadian Pacific Railroad survey searching for a route that would join British Columbia to the rest of Canada. He kept notes of his two years of expeditionary work which he later revised and expanded adding numerous colour sketches and line drawings. His journal provides a valuable first-hand account of the race to mount a transcontinental railway across the largely unmapped territory. It is also a great adventure story full of the trials and tribulations that were so much a part of every day existence. Readers will be captivated by Rylatt's jaunty but dangerous adventures told with sly humour and a canny eye for details." - back cover. 246 page paperback book. Index. Colour illustrations.
